Nginx安装比较简单,下面重点说一下关于反向代理功能的一些配置。upstream指令必须放在http的上下文当中,创建一个RealServer的服务器池,并给这个服务器池取一个名字,以便后面引用该服务器池。那么引用方式主要有这几个,fastcgi_pass,proxy_pass,memcached_pass,uwsgi_pass..
分类:
其他好文 时间:
2015-04-29 07:21:12
阅读次数:
111
呵呵,这是本人在使用nginx过程中搜集的一些博文,整理如下1。nginx的upstream目前支持5种方式的分配http://lihuipeng007.blog.163.com/blog/static/12108438820108206101535/2.nginx根据http请求头中的accept-language转发到不同的页面http://a-jie1981.iteye.com/blog/201742..
分类:
其他好文 时间:
2015-04-28 18:54:02
阅读次数:
101
A服务器IP :192.168.5.149 (主)B服务器IP :192.168.5.27C服务器IP :192.168.5.126A服务器配置:打开nginx.conf,文件位置在nginx安装目录的conf目录下。在http段加入以下代码upstream backend{ server 192....
分类:
其他好文 时间:
2015-04-22 13:36:46
阅读次数:
134
在Nginx中提供了一个简单的负载均衡模块,它就是ngx_http_upstream_module模块,它的原理是基于客户端IP的轮询。因此对于要代理多台后台服务器来说是一个不错的选作。upstream模块,将使nginx跨越单机的限制,完成网络数据的接收、处理和转发。配置示例upstreambackend{
server..
分类:
Web程序 时间:
2015-04-19 06:42:28
阅读次数:
358
为了获取更好的性能,我们常常需要将tomcat进行集群部署。下文通过nginx转发实现tomcat集群,并通过nginx-upstream-jvm-route插件保证session的粘滞。
应用场景环境:
server1 服务器上安装了 nginx + tomcat01
server2 服务器上只安装了 tomcat02
server1 I...
分类:
其他好文 时间:
2015-04-17 11:29:58
阅读次数:
184
[root@localhost domains]# vi web.jd.com location / pro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; upstream t...
分类:
其他好文 时间:
2015-04-16 19:40:36
阅读次数:
155
fork了别人的项目,然后源项目更新了,我想同步更新到我fork了的项目,怎么办呢?方法一:1、远程新建一个库upstream(名字任意):git remote add upstream https://github.com/username/reponame.git链接地址为你fork项目的源项目...
分类:
其他好文 时间:
2015-04-15 22:55:05
阅读次数:
119
一、分配方式1.轮询方式(默认)upstreamrealserver{
server192.168.1.1;
server192.168.1.2;
}每一个请求会按照时间顺序分配到后端不同的服务器上,假如有一台服务器宕机,则会自动剔除该服务器。2.weight权重upstreamrealserver{
server192.168.1.1weight=5;
server192.168.1...
分类:
其他好文 时间:
2015-04-14 23:31:24
阅读次数:
469
首先准备3台机器(当然是vm虚拟机),一台用来做负载均衡服务器,2台web服务,分别都安装上nginx,怎么安装nginx这里就不在叙述。 另外为了测试的顺利请在之前先把3台机器的防火墙都关掉。 IP规划: 均衡机:10....
分类:
Web程序 时间:
2015-04-03 01:38:14
阅读次数:
181
用nginx做前端反向代理,如果后端服务器宕掉的话,nginx是不会把这台realserver踢出upstream的,还会把请求转发到后端的这台realserver上面。所以当某台机器出现问题时,我们会看到nginx的日志会有一段转发失败然后转发正常的日志。这次借助与淘宝技术团队开发的nginx模快nginx..
分类:
其他好文 时间:
2015-03-22 06:58:48
阅读次数:
424